Author: Zhao, Chun-Hong; Wu, Hui-Tao; Che, He-Bin; Song, Ya-Nan; Zhao, Yu-Zhuo; Li, Kai-Yuan; Xiao, Hong-Ju; Zhai, Yong-Zhi; Liu, Xin; Lu, Hong-Xi; Li, Tan-Shi
Title: Prediction of fatal adverse prognosis in patients with fever-related diseases based on machine learning: A retrospective study

    Document: This study suggested that the vital signs of body temperature, HR, RR, SBP, and DBP had important clinical value in predicting the fatal adverse prognosis in patients with fever, and the sum of their weights was 0.3186. It also showed that SPO 2 was one of the independent protective factors for poor prognosis in patients with fever. When HR, RR, and SBP increased in patients with fever, SPO 2 should be detected in time, and should be improved by early non-invasive or invasive mechanical ventilation treatment, so as to reasonably shorten the mechanical ventilation time to reduce the mortality of patients. Single-factor analysis showed that serum sodium of adverse prognosis group was higher than that of good prognosis group, suggesting that for clinical patients with severe fever, timely fluid supplement should be given to correct hyper serum sodium caused by dehydration and other reasons.
